Rove says Palin excitement will subside


By MATT SEDENSKY, Associated Press Writer

ORLANDO, Fla. - Republican tactician Karl Rove said Wednesday that Sen. John McCain's vice presidential pick was a political choice and that excitement over Alaska Gov. Sarah Palin will subside.

"Nothing lasts for 60-some-odd days," Rove told The Associated Press after appearing at a health care conference. "Will she be the center of attention in the remaining 48 days? No, but she came on in a very powerful way and has given a sense of urgency to the McCain campaign that's pretty remarkable."
